There has been a meeting of Klopp, Watzke and Hummels some days ago, in which the teams future was discussed. So there is the interpretation of the situation, that the players wanted a change (Klopp quotes at quitting-presser: "One head had to go, it was mine", "Big changes where needed if a stayed, not that big changes will happen, now that I will leave" a.s.o.)...
All depends on who becomes new coach. If it is infact Tuchel - as reported by BILD - who coached Khedira in Stuttgart before he became Pro (and rumor, recently texted him: "could you imagine to play in yellow&black?"), then the teams main players would stay, imo.
If they are not convinced of the new coach, there could be a bigger overhaul...

The problem would be that generating a load of money by selling all those guys would raise up the fees for all the guys BVB wants, because the selling side knows Dortmund got that money...
There will be an overhaul, but not as big as expected (maybe the reason for Klopp leaving was: he wanted it big, management not so much!?). And it denpends on the new coach, as stated.
My guess: I don´t see Ciro & Miki as gone as everybody else does. But rather Ramos, Jojic, Großkreutz; maybe Weidenfeller, Schmelzer, Piszczek, Kirch, even Bender (Geis from Mainz as his replacement)... Don´t know about Kagawa. Kehl retires. So that´s up to ten changes already...
Special tactic of Tuchel: flat diagonal passes to start the offense, not straight down the line. Therefore I think there will be new R/L backs!
